Research at North Carolina State University seeks to improve monitoring and control of large-scale blackouts, scientists said. The research led to the development of an approach that uses high-resolution power-system measurements, or synchrophasors, to develop reliable models of large power systems, allowing operators to monitor their health, the university said Wednesday in a release. via Continue reading →

Using hundreds and hundreds of synchrophasors, it’s estimated that a smart grid-enabled high voltage grid would be able to reliably deliver more power, more efficiently, reports the New York Times. A synchrophrasor is a metal box several feet tall that helps monitor electricity power flows, voltage, frequency and phase angle. It measures and reports back Continue reading →
The Midwest ISO today launched a three-year program to install more than 150 high-tech monitoring devices that will monitor the state of the electrical grid 30 times each second, increasing the efficiency and reliability of power delivery. Dominion Virginia Power is working with Virginia Tech to make the “smart grid” smarter by developing and testing innovative technology that will improve the electric grid’s efficiency and reliability. This technology, known as “synchrophasors,” does this by providing dynamic real-time information about conditions on the transmission grid.
